Borrow and Return Items

Circulating items include DVDs, VHS tapes, CDs and cassettes; laserdiscs do not circulate.  Each has a call number and bar code. All items are subject to recalls for Course Reserve.  Depending on the media format, a recall may shorten your loan period.

Loan periods and limits

Each borrower may check out 15 items for a loan period of 7 days. Checked out items are eligible for 4 online renewals.

Fines and fees

The following fines and fees will be applied to overdue and lost items:

  • Overdue fines: Northwestern University affiliates are not assessed daily fines.
  • Replacement fee for lost items: $125 per item. An item is considered "lost" the 10th day it is overdue. Replacement fees will be automatically waived if an item is returned. All students, faculty and staff must return all media before leaving the University. Bills will be sent for any media that is charged out.
  • Holds and blocked privileges:  A transcript hold will be placed on a graduate or undergraduate student's record if there is 1 lost status item when the fine/fee deadline at the end of the quarter has passed. All patrons' privileges are blocked when fines and fees reach $100.

Fines and fees can be paid at the University Library Circulation desk.  All queries regarding fines and fees should be addressed to Circulation at:  847–491–7633, or through email at circulation@northwestern.edu.

Returns

Return media to outdoor book drops located near the University Library, or at the Main Circulation Desk on Level 1. In addition, patrons may return items at any time to the Audio-Visual Return slot located next to the Multimedia Center's entrance on the 2nd floor of the library.

Media checked out from main library reserve must be returned to the main circulation desk on Level 1.
